在这个科技日新月异的时代,各种实用组件和工具层出不穷,让我们的生活和工作变得更加便捷。但是,如何高效地调用这些组件,让它们为我们的生活服务,却是一个需要技巧的问题。今天,就让我来教你如何轻松上手,玩转科技,随意调用各种实用组件。
了解组件的类型
首先,我们需要了解一些常见的组件类型。这些类型包括但不限于:
- 硬件组件:例如,传感器、摄像头、麦克风等,它们可以用于收集外部信息。
- 软件组件:例如,编程库、框架、API等,它们可以用于开发各种应用程序。
- 云服务组件:例如,云存储、云计算、云数据库等,它们可以提供强大的数据处理能力。
掌握组件的调用方法
了解了组件的类型后,我们需要学习如何调用这些组件。以下是一些常见的调用方法:
硬件组件
- 直接连接:对于一些简单的硬件组件,如LED灯、按钮等,我们可以直接通过电路连接它们,并通过编程控制它们的工作状态。
- 使用中间件:对于一些复杂的硬件组件,如传感器、摄像头等,我们可以使用中间件(如MQTT、CoAP等)来简化调用过程。
软件组件
- 编程库调用:对于编程库,我们通常需要将其导入到我们的项目中,然后在代码中调用相应的函数或方法。
- 框架集成:对于框架,我们需要根据框架的文档进行集成,通常需要配置一些参数或设置。
云服务组件
- API调用:对于云服务,我们通常需要通过API进行调用。这通常涉及到发送HTTP请求,并处理响应。
- SDK集成:一些云服务提供了SDK,我们可以通过集成SDK来简化调用过程。
实战案例
以下是一个简单的案例,演示如何使用Python调用一个云存储服务:
import requests
# 云存储服务的API地址
API_URL = "https://api.cloudstorage.com/v1"
# 用户凭证
USERNAME = "your_username"
PASSWORD = "your_password"
# 要上传的文件路径
FILE_PATH = "path/to/your/file"
# 构建请求参数
params = {
"username": USERNAME,
"password": PASSWORD,
"file_path": FILE_PATH
}
# 发送请求
response = requests.post(API_URL, params=params)
# 处理响应
if response.status_code == 200:
print("文件上传成功")
else:
print("文件上传失败,错误码:", response.status_code)
总结
通过本文的学习,相信你已经掌握了如何轻松上手,调用各种实用组件的方法。在实际应用中,我们需要根据具体的需求选择合适的组件,并学习相应的调用方法。希望这篇文章能帮助你更好地玩转科技,让科技为我们的生活服务。
